LOG: [llvm-reduce] Remove debug metadata elements
There can be lots of `MDTuple` debug metadata nodes. For example, `globals: !{!1, !2}` in `!DICompileUnit()`. Search through all debug info to find `MDTuple`'s and remove some of their elements.
For D135114 I was able to get a reproducer with 364 lines without manually deleting elements. After this patch I got it down to 67 lines.
